# Sproutly watering scheduler — env config.
# Contractor notes: cron window and zone map are set in the dashboard, not here.
# Don't touch PUMP_TIMEOUT without checking with ops; the Thistledown greenhouse
# rig is sensitive to it. The scheduler calls the sensor hub API on every run,
# and its access credential is set on the next line.

secret setting of tafog-fawef: COURIER_KEY5=230ef

Handover: Lintreach Baseline File

Hi Doro — handing the static-analysis baseline over to you before I rotate off the Quillhaven support queue. The baseline file pins every pre-existing finding so new merges only fail on fresh issues. Do not regenerate it casually; that silently absolves new warnings. If the analyzer version bumps, regenerate on a clean checkout and diff carefully. The analyzer reads its runtime configuration at startup, and the current values follow.

deployment values, kawip-kafog:
belath:
  pin: 3709
  tenant: ulaox
  seal: seal_25075386
  metrics_host: metrics.belath.halixhq.test
  standby_team: gormir
  escalation: wenys-fenwyn
  nonce: 26e5f7

MEMO — Recalled Charger Pallet (Orvex QC-40)

To the shift lead: the full pallet of recalled Orvex QC-40 chargers is staged in Bay 3, shrink-wrapped and tagged red. Do not break the wrap or release any units to staff. Haverlane Logistics collects Thursday morning; verify the pallet count sheet is attached before release. The courier hand-over instruction appears directly below.

drop instructions, hahip-badug: the quenox ralath courier leaves the kaseth fraiel rusiel tameth belys istdor ralion giliel ledger at gate 7830 under passcode 165413

# Flaglight Rollouts — Approvals

Quick version for on-call: any rollout touching more than 5% of traffic needs an approval in Flaglight before the ramp continues. Kill switches don't need approval — just flip them and note it in the incident channel. Scheduled ramps pause automatically if error budget burns hot. If you're stuck at 2 a.m. with a pending approval, there's one person authorized to override, and that's the approver below.

account owner for tagep-bafof: Norael Gilax Juleth